Letter from William N. Colquitt to Theodore Roosevelt
Subject(s): Committees, Georgia, Monuments, Scheduling, Screven, James, 1750-1778, Stewart, Daniel, 1761-1829
Click on image to zoom in
The Monument Committee of the Midway Society urges Theodore Roosevelt to accept the position as honorary chairman of the monument committee, as well as accept the invitation to attend the unveiling of the monument to General Daniel Stewart and General James Screven in Georgia.
